The Ultimate Guide to "Angry Brass" VSTs for Aggressive Music

: Jäger is widely used in hybrid scoring for its punchy, modern sound. For those who need specialized low-end power, Audio Imperia ’s Trailer Brass features the "The Great Horn," a massive ensemble that delivers that iconic, earth-shaking cinematic "braam".

In modern cinematic scoring and trailer music, "angry brass" has become a non-negotiable texture. It's the sound of tearing metal, guttural low-end growls, and piercing trumpets that can cut through a dense wall of percussion. Whether you are scoring an intense action sequence or producing a dark hybrid-orchestral track, choosing the right virtual instrument (VST) is critical. Top "Angry Brass" VST Recommendations

When you need pure aggression, these libraries are frequently cited by professionals for their "bite" and power:

: Known for its hybrid capabilities, FORZO allows you to process traditional brass recordings through an aggressive sound-design engine. It is ideal for composers who want brass that sounds both orchestral and industrial.
